O'Leary is man to lead East Dundee

During the 11 years in which I have lived in East Dundee, I have observed various policies and agendas of four different village presidents and each of the village trustees.

Under the guidance of President O'Leary, the village has an economic focus and strategy to attract businesses to the community that will generate sales tax and revenue for the village. It was nearly two years ago that President O'Leary was presented with a divided village board; he has shifted the board's culture from non-focused decision making to a board with a strategy to advance and improve East Dundee.

As an East Dundee resident, I hold President O'Leary with the highest esteem and regard for the strategies and goals he has brought to the forefront to advance the village.

It is wonderful to have a village president who takes pride in his community, so much pride in fact, that he is an ever-present participant in community activities and events. I hope the voters of East Dundee share my enthusiasm for President O'Leary and support him in the April 7 election.

Bill Sutter

East Dundee
